Highlights
Are people in Delta older or younger than people in Boswell?
- The Median Age in Delta is 4.6 years older than in Boswell.
Are housing costs cheaper in Delta or Boswell?
- Delta
housing
costs are 193.0% more expensive than Boswell hous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Delta or Boswell?
- The average commute for residents of Delta is 5.2 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Boswell.
Things to do in Boswell?
Boswell, OK is a small rural town located in the southeastern corner of Oklahoma. Despite its small size, Boswell offers a unique quality of life that many people find appealing. The people in Boswell are friendly and welcoming, making it easy to make connections in the community. There are plenty of opportunities for outdoor activities such as camping, fishing, and hunting nearby. Additionally, there are several local businesses where you can buy groceries or grab a bite to eat. Life in Boswell is simple yet meaningful with plenty of natural beauty to appreciate and a close-knit community to call home.
Things to do in Delta?
Delta, UT is a small, rural town located in the south western corner of Utah. The area has a pleasant climate and stunning views of the surrounding canyons and mountains. With a population of only about 3,000 people, Delta residents enjoy a peaceful lifestyle with plenty of recreational opportunities. The town is home to several parks and trails for hikers and outdoors enthusiasts to explore, as well as a range of restaurants and shops for those looking for some retail therapy. There are also plenty of local events to attend such as art shows, farmers markets, and local music festivals throughout the year. Those living in Delta get to experience all the benefits of living in a rural community with the convenience of being close enough to larger towns for additional entertainment options.
